WPF: Synchronize width of all items in ItemsControl

Is it possible to adjust the width of all TextBlocks in the WrapPanel to the size of the largest TextBlock within the WrapPanel? The end result should be that the width of the control containing "Some data" has the same width as the control containing "Even more data than before." I have attached to my initial code as a starting point. I have used strings as an example, but the collection data and template could be anything, so I can't rely on the length of the string.

<Window x:Class="WpfApplication1.MainWindow"
        xmlns="http://schemas.microsoft.com/winfx/2006/xaml/presentation"
        xmlns:System="clr-namespace:System;assembly=mscorlib"
        xmlns:Collections="clr-namespace:System.Collections;assembly=mscorlib"
        xmlns:x="http://schemas.microsoft.com/winfx/2006/xaml"
        Title="MainWindow" Height="350" Width="525">
    <Window.Resources>
        <Collections:ArrayList x:Key="data">
            <System:String>Some data</System:String>
            <System:String>Some more data</System:String>
            <System:String>Even more data than before</System:String>
        </Collections:ArrayList>
    </Window.Resources>
    <ItemsControl ItemsSource="{StaticResource data}">
        <ItemsControl.ItemsPanel>
            <ItemsPanelTemplate>
                <WrapPanel></WrapPanel>
            </ItemsPanelTemplate>
        </ItemsControl.ItemsPanel>
        <ItemsControl.ItemTemplate>
            <DataTemplate>
                <Border Margin="5" BorderThickness="1" BorderBrush="Black">
                    <TextBlock Text="{Binding}"></TextBlock>
                </Border>
            </DataTemplate>
        </ItemsControl.ItemTemplate>
    </ItemsControl>
</Window>

Use a shared size grid:

<ItemsControl ItemsSource="{StaticResource data}" Grid.IsSharedSizeScope="True">
        <ItemsControl.ItemsPanel>
            <ItemsPanelTemplate>
                <WrapPanel></WrapPanel>
            </ItemsPanelTemplate>
        </ItemsControl.ItemsPanel>
        <ItemsControl.ItemTemplate>
            <DataTemplate>
            <Grid>
                <Grid.ColumnDefinitions>
                    <ColumnDefinition Width="Auto" SharedSizeGroup="ColumnSize" />
                </Grid.ColumnDefinitions>
                <Border Margin="5" BorderThickness="1" BorderBrush="Black">
                    <TextBlock Text="{Binding}"></TextBlock>
                </Border>
            </Grid>
            </DataTemplate>
        </ItemsControl.ItemTemplate>
    </ItemsControl>

All columns are guaranteed to be the same width as they share a size group. As they are sized auto, they will also size to the largest instance of any of the grid's content.
